Are you a Hindu at nemesis2u? Nice write up. Actually Shiva is the ultimate aim for all those who have taken on the Sanyasa (renunciation) stage of their life. I know of engineers and other leanrned men joining the dreaded aghori sect who worship the fiercest aspect of Shiva (Bhairava). These ascetics feed on carrion and other stuff, pray on dead corpses, drink from human skulls salvaged from graveyards, smear their bodies with ash, grow dreadlocks, dwell in isolated places like hills, forests and graveyards, smoke ganja and meditate on Lord Shiva. They pray on leopard skins. They perform frequent yagya rituals. They do all weird acts to stretch their limits to the extreme while maintaining their inner calm.
